Winemaker Notes

This 100% hand harvested Moscatel Blanco is from a single vineyard in Barreal inside the Calingasta Valley. On the nose the wines shows beautiful notes of white flowers, peach, orange blossom, and a little fresh baked bread. The palate is a little fuller due to some skin contact and a little time under flor.

While Muscat comes in a wide range of styles from dry to sweet, still to sparkling and even fortified, it's safe to say it is always alluringly aromatic and delightful. The two most important versions are the noble, Muscat Blanc à Petits Grains, making wines of considerable quality and Muscat of Alexandria, thought to be a progeny of the former. San Juan

Argentina

View all products

This very hot and arid region produces fine red wines from Bonarda, Syrah and Malbec and solid, fruity white wines from Pinot grigio, Viognier and Chardonnay.
